Дом » языки программирования » Как использовать BigDecimal?

Как использовать BigDecimal?

273
Последнее обновление: 2021-09-17 15:02:00


Ответить:
Использование BigDecimal подразумевает, что вы должны: Создавать новые переменные BigDecimal , используя конструктор. Чтобы добавить BigDecimal к другому BigDecimal , используйте add ( BigDecimal augend) API, который возвращает BigDecimal , значение которого (this + augend), а масштаб - max (this. Впоследствии можно также спросить, как определяется BigDecimal? A BigDecimal состоит из немасштабированного целого числа случайной точности и 32-битной целочисленной шкалы. Если больше или равно нулю, масштаб - это количество цифр справа от десятичной точки. Если меньше нуля, немасштабированное значение числа умножается на 10 ^ (- масштаб). Кроме того, что такое масштаб и точность в BigDecimal? Java BigDecimal Precision и Scale По определению precision указывает длину произвольного точность целое число, тогда как масштаб означает количество цифр справа от десятичной точки. Например, если у нас есть число «100,25», тогда точность равна 5, потому что нам нужно пять цифр, чтобы записать это число, а масштаб равен 2. Учитывая это, какова польза от BigDecimal в Java? Класс BigDecimal обеспечивает операции для арифметики, сравнения, хеширования, округления, манипуляции и преобразования формата. Этот метод может обрабатывать очень маленькие и очень большие числа с плавающей запятой с большой точностью. В java BigDecimal состоит из целочисленной шкалы со случайной точностью и 32-битной целочисленной шкалы. На чем основан тип данных BigDecimal? Explanation: A BigDecimal - это масштаб n * 10 ^, где n - произвольное большое целое число со знаком. Масштаб можно представить как количество цифр для перемещения десятичной точки влево или вправо.

up